Why Palm Jumeirah Villas Are a Top Investment
Palm Jumeirah is a brand, not just a place. Renters and buyers pay for riverfront life, exclusivity, and elegance. Among the many reasons why investors adore it are:
- Restricted Supply: The Palm has reached full development and no significant growth is anticipated.
- Global Appeal: Palm Jumeirah is regarded as a prized asset by buyers from other countries.
- Rental Demand: Both long-term tenants and short-term luxury rentals regularly look for properties here.
- Capital Appreciation: Compared to mainland villas, waterfront residences tend to appreciate more quickly and preserve their worth.
Understanding ROI for Palm Jumeirah Villas
Return on investment (ROI) depends on whether you buy for long-term rental, short-term vacation rentals, or capital gains.
|
Investment Type |
Average Purchase Price (AED) |
Average Rental (Annual) |
ROI % |
|
Garden Homes |
20M |
1.2M |
6% |
|
Signature Villas |
35M |
2.5M |
7% |
|
Ultra-Luxury Crescent Villas |
100M |
4.5M |
4.5% |
|
Short-Term Rentals (Peak Season) |
20M – 50M |
35K – 150K/week |
6–8% |

Villa Types and Investment Considerations
|
Villa Type |
Average Price (AED) |
Best For |
Investment Potential |
|
Garden Home |
18M – 30M |
Families, mid-tier investors |
Good long-term ROI, high rental demand |
|
Signature Villa |
30M – 60M |
Premium buyers, investors |
Balanced rental yield and capital appreciation |
|
Ultra-Luxury Crescent Villa |
60M – 150M |
High-net-worth buyers |
Trophy asset, prestige, lower rental yield but strong appreciation |

What is the average ROI for Palm Jumeirah villas?
Average ROI ranges from 5% to 7% annually, depending on villa type, frond location, and whether it’s rented short-term or long-term. Mid-Frond Signature Villas often provide the best balance of rental yield and appreciation.
Which villa type gives the best rental yield?
Signature Villas on Mid-Fronds typically offer the highest rental yields. Garden Homes provide stable returns for long-term rentals, while Crescent Ultra-Luxury Villas have lower rental yields but strong capital appreciation.

How much do Garden Homes cost in 2026?
Garden Homes range from AED 18M to 30M, depending on frond location, plot size, and renovations. East Fronds tend to be slightly cheaper, while Mid-Fronds offer premium waterfront access.
How much do Signature Villas cost in Palm Jumeirah?
Signature Villas typically sell for AED 30M to 60M+, offering larger plots, premium finishes, and more privacy compared to Garden Homes.
What features increase villa value the most?
Private beach access, infinity pools, modern interiors, smart home systems, and open sea views significantly increase value and rental potential.
Are Crescent Villas good for investment?
Yes, they are ultra-luxury trophy assets with iconic views. However, their rental yield is slightly lower compared to Mid-Fronds due to higher purchase prices.
What is the cost of property management in Palm Jumeirah?
Full property management costs range from AED 50K to 120K annually, covering maintenance, landscaping, pool care, tenant management, and rental marketing.
How does beachfront location affect ROI?
Villas with direct beach access and wider frontages command higher rental rates and resale value. Mid-Fronds tend to offer the best combination of ROI and lifestyle appeal.
Can I rent my Palm Jumeirah villa short-term?
Yes, most villas can be rented short-term. Popular seasons can achieve AED 35K to 150K per week, especially for waterfront Signature Villas.
Which fronds are best for families?
East Fronds and the Trunk area are ideal due to calm waters, safer swimming areas, proximity to schools, and easy access to shopping and restaurants.
What are the maintenance costs for luxury villas?
Annual service charges range from AED 60K to 150K+, depending on villa type and frond location. This covers security, landscaping, beach maintenance, and community upkeep.
